This doubled response is "well modelled by assuming Naka-Rushton saturation of the cone inputs before summation." - Pokorny, et al ARVO 1995
Response amplitude was a linear function of contrast below 50% contrast with a degree of saturation above 50%. Responses were very sustained and the TMTF was low-pass. The MTF was constant as a function of retinal illuminance, but red-green nulls changed as a function of retinal illum and mean chromaiticity. Lee, et al ARVO 1995
